 What is the St John's CYO program?

 CYO sports is a non-denominational component of St John Nepomucene’s comprehensive youth program which enables the partnership of parents, coaches, priest and adult leaders to manage and support a sports program that allows our youth to grow physically and emotionally within the community. St. John's CYO youth sports programs have been serving the community for over 20 years. Although we want the children to develop their skills in whatever program they choose, the most important aspect of our program is for all participants to have FUN!

This program:
  • Employs healthy and enjoyable competition to promote the sharing of good social values among athletes, parents, coaches and spectators.
  • Assists community leadership in developing the emotional, social and physical needs of young people.
  •  Encourages young people to appreciate the gifts that they possess, and challenges them to share these gifts with their community.
  • Encourages youth to become responsible members of the community.
  • A number of programs are offered:
      • Intramural Basketball Program starting with the 3rd Grade (Boys and Girls) 
      • Travel Basketball Program for both Boys and Girls

    What if my son or daughter has religion, can they still play?

    Yes, they can come late or miss that night's practice or game. We have limited gym time and we are unable to alternate gym time.
Return to the top         

    Can we put our child with their friends?

    In the 3/4 grade level we try to keep individual elementary schools together. If you have a certain request please let us know at registration table. At the 5/6 grade level individuals are picked by coaches after the evaluation night. Brothers and sisters are kept together.


Return to the top         

    Is the traveling far for Travel program?

    The traveling is in Suffolk and Nassau county only. The hours of the game are usually after 6pm when traffic is lighter.


Return to the top         

    When will we get the schedule for the travel program?

    You will get the schedule as soon as we receive them. CYO Nassau and Suffolk decides the schedule and hands it out to coordinators, who then distributes them to the coaches.
